### setting up my XDG compliance yo!
## At least I've got that going for me, so that's good.
### https://specifications.freedesktop.org/basedir-spec/basedir-spec-latest.html
export XDG_CONFIG_HOME="$HOME"/.config
export XDG_DATA_HOME="$XDG_CONFIG_HOME"/local/share
export XDG_CACHE_HOME="$XDG_CONFIG_HOME"/cache
### Further terminal/linux compliance.
export TMPDIR="$HOME"/tmp
export HOMEDIR=/data/data/com.termux/files/home
### ZSH QOL here. Makes dealing with Antibody/ZSH specific things
### easier and more unified.
export ZDOTDIR="$XDG_CONFIG_HOME"/zsh
### ZSH ANTIBODY HOME REBASE
### Did not like antibody's default HOME dir. WHO'S HOUSE?
export ANTIBODY_HOME="$ZDOTDIR"/antibody
### PIPX's default bin location was messing with my OCD.
export PIPX_BIN_DIR="$HOME"/bin
### Make's PIP stop polluting my HDD with its damn cache.
export PIP_NO_CACHE_DIR=true
### Starship Prompt's cache directory made me unhappy.
export STARSHIP_CACHE="$XDG_CACHE_HOME"/starship
### Did somebody call for some kind of text editor?
### Helps other programs go into editing mode in my pref editor.
export EDITOR="micro"
export VISUAL="micro"
export PAGER="less"
export BROWSER="w3m"
### ZSH can remember? LET IT BE!
export HISTFILE="$ZDOTDIR"/.zhistory
export HISTTIMEFORMAT="[%F %T]"
export HISTSIZE=10000
export SAVEHIST=10000
### This is my system's locale!
export LANG=en_US.UTF-8
export TZ="America/Chicago"
### THE PATH FOR BINARY SUMMONING
### The repetition of $PATH at beginning appends my additions
### to the currently set $PATH.
### The use of variables other than $PATH (eg. ~, $PREFIX)
### is not always guaranteed to resolve properly. Go ahead
### and type out the full path to your directories.
export PATH="/data/data/com.termux/files/home/bin:/data/data/com.termux/files/home/.local/bin:/data/data/com.termux/files/usr/lib/ruby/gems/2.7.0:/data/data/com.termux/files/usr/bin/ruby:/data/data/com.termux/files/home/.cargo/bin:$PATH"
